The government is looking into easing restrictions for individuals who have completed their Covid-19 vaccination regime including allowing them to travel interstate, said National Covid-19 Immunisation Programme Coordinating Minister Khairy Jamaluddin.<br /><br />He said a technical committee comprising health and science experts set up under the Covid-19 Vaccine Supply Access Guarantee (JKJAV) is reviewing the matter before it can be presented to the National Security Council (NSC).<br /><br />He said the committee would consider data obtained from other countries and study the matter from a clinical aspect to determine the freedom that can be granted to those who have been fully vaccinated.
